Are AI, Debt and Big Tech Creating a New Economic Order?

In this episode of Merryn Talks Money, host Merryn Somerset Webb is joined live at the Edinburgh Festival Fringe by Bloomberg Opinion columnist Adrian Wooldridge, former British ambassador Nick Hopton and Orbis Investment Management Chairman Alec Cutler to ask what Adam Smith can teach us about today’s rapidly changing economic order.

The panel considers rising government debt, the growing relationship between states and powerful companies, and whether the AI investment boom could follow previous market bubbles. They also discuss what it all means for investors, from gold and government bonds to energy stocks and the future of the North Sea.
